Think Outside the Bots: How to Use AI Without Losing Your Creativity & Critical Thinking (2026)

In today's world, where AI is rapidly advancing and becoming an integral part of our daily lives, it's crucial to consider the potential impact on our cognitive abilities. The question arises: are we outsourcing our thinking to machines, and if so, what are the consequences?

The AI Effect: A Double-Edged Sword

AI, much like GPS and search engines before it, offers convenience and efficiency. However, this convenience comes at a cost. Studies suggest that relying too heavily on AI can lead to a decline in creativity, attention span, critical thinking, and memory. It's a concerning trend that warrants our attention.

The Brain's Workout

Neuroscientist Adam Greene highlights the importance of mental labor. When we outsource our thinking to AI, our ability to engage in deep, critical thinking can atrophy. It's like going to the gym and having a robot lift the weights for you - you miss out on the benefits of the workout.

Navigating the AI Landscape

While the concerns are valid, it's not all doom and gloom. Clinical neuropsychologist Jared Benge suggests that AI can be a tool to free up brain space for more important tasks, potentially enhancing our cognition. The key lies in how we use AI.

Strategies for a Healthy Mind

Trust Your Judgment

When using AI, especially for unfamiliar topics, trust your own judgment first. Form an opinion or perspective before seeking AI's input. This way, AI becomes a tool to challenge and refine your thinking, not replace it.

Engage with Information

When learning or researching with AI, slow down and engage with the content. Take notes by hand or type them out. Ask AI to quiz you or create flashcards. The act of engaging and interacting with the information helps it stick in your memory.

Embrace the Blank Page

Creativity is about making unexpected connections. Handwriting your initial ideas, even if they're rough, gives your brain the workout it needs. Then, use AI to develop and refine your unique creations.

Focus on Friction

In a world of instant gratification, it's essential to embrace discomfort. Don't rush to ask a robot for a summary; sit with a challenging problem first. Allow yourself to get bored and tolerate the friction that deeper thinking requires.

The Future of Human Cognition

While AI continues to evolve, human brains remain structurally different and capable of personal, unexpected, and genuinely novel connections. As Greene predicts, "thinking outside the bots" will become a survival impulse, ensuring our unique ideas remain our greatest asset.

Our brains have always adapted to technological advancements, and this too shall pass. The desire to think, create, and solve problems independently is a fundamental human drive that technology has yet to automate.

Conclusion

As we navigate the AI landscape, it's essential to strike a balance. While AI can enhance our capabilities, we must ensure it doesn't dull our minds. By adopting mindful strategies and embracing the friction of deeper thinking, we can harness the benefits of AI while preserving our cognitive health.
